[U14-P01]Hands-On CubeSat Signal Reception Workshops Using Low-Cost Cardboard Yagi Antennas

In recent years, the application of small satellites, such as CubeSats, to geoscience and space education has attracted increasing global attention. The KOSEN-1 CubeSat, developed by the National Institute of Technology (hereafter referred to as KOSEN), has been transmitting continuous waves while orbiting the Earth since 2021. The development of a low-cost and reliable antenna for receiving these signals from amateur satellites such as KOSEN-1 is an important technical and educational challenge. In 2023, we conducted four hands-on manufacturing workshops in which KOSEN students and the general public could build cardboard Yagi antennas. Each workshop consisted of antenna construction and practical reception of radio signals transmitted from KOSEN-1. In this presentation, we report an overview of these workshops and presents an evaluation based on questionnaire responses collected from the participants. Also, we show some of the recent educational efforts using the cardboard Yagi antennas in Japan and Czechia.
